docker - win10 家庭版 开始虚拟化
文章目录
- 前言
- docker - win10 家庭版 开始虚拟化
前言
如果您觉得有用的话,记得给博主点个赞,评论,收藏一键三连啊,写作不易啊^ _ ^。
而且听说点赞的人每天的运气都不会太差,实在白嫖的话,那欢迎常来啊!!!
docker - win10 家庭版 开始虚拟化
因为 开启docker报错
因此需要开启虚拟化
但是在windows 家庭版中,启用或关闭windows功能中没有 Hyper-v,
因此需要添加一下,
在windows系统上执行以下bat脚本
pushd "%~dp0"
dir /b %SystemRoot%\servicing\Packages\*Hyper-V*.mum >hyper-v.txt
for /f %%i in ('findstr /i . hyper-v.txt 2^>nul') do dism /online /norestart /add-package:"%SystemRoot%\servicing\Packages\%%i"
del hyper-v.txt
Dism /online /enable-feature /featurename:Microsoft-Hyper-V-All /LimitAccess /ALL
然后选择Y,重新启动计算机
查询 Hyper-v
已添加
管理员权限运行cmd,执行
bcdedit /set hypervisorlaunchtype auto
重启电脑。
开启笔记本虚拟化,每个机器的开启方式不一样,开启后的样子:
重启开启docker
从弹出的微软官网页面下载 WSL2 linux 内核更新包,因为想要安装 docker desktop 就要确保您的 windows 系统支持 wsl(适用于 Linux 的 Windows 子系统) 功能。
双击上图蓝色url
下载
安装
在此开启docker
安装成功!!!